Output 3777278d2d1631a6c07bd529583a6e303f9f028d2135f35f09fb9af71101a96b:0

value
19895000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cb21e9b4a75c99eb2e33f7ec4b873eee7b219b0e OP_EQUALVERIFY OP_CHECKSIG
address
1KX4oFcx6MdoV57cDevaWs53gyea18uSX2
transaction
3777278d2d1631a6c07bd529583a6e303f9f028d2135f35f09fb9af71101a96b
spent
true